techfreak.pl » Archiwum bloga

Tag Archives: nettemp

Bezprzewodowe czujniki wilgotności + pomiar napięcia

W projekcie nettemp dużo się dzieje. Co chwilę wraz z społecznością na forum dokładamy nowe funkcjonalności albo poprawiamy stare elementy. Dziś chciałbym przestawić wam jeden ciekawy wątek na forum który cieszy się popularnością. Chodzi o temat [DIY] Urządzenia WiFi dla NetTemp w którym to użytkownicy zaprojektowali swoje płytki PCB oraz napisali oprogramowanie do układów ESP8266.

Czytaj

Dodane przez:

Domowy alarm na Raspberry PI

Przy okazji grzebania w pudle z różnymi częściami elektronicznymi trafiłem na czujkę ruchu (PIR). Kiedyś napisałem na Arduino alarm domowy, który załączał alarm głosowy i powiadomienia SMS gdy został wykryty ruch w mieszkaniu. Uzbrajanie i rozbrajanie alarmu działało on kartę RFID. W sumie projekt fajny ale nigdy go nie wdrożyłem. Natomiast została mi czujka.

Czytaj

Dodane przez:

EasyEDA program do projektowania PCB

Ile razy to ja się zabierałem za projektowanie PCB to już nie pamiętam. Zawsze jakoś ciężko było ogarnąć jakiś program, a jest ich całkiem sporo EAGLE, KiCAD i chyba najprostszy FRITZING. Samo wytrawianie płytek z gotowych projektów sprawiało mi frajdę i jest to całkiem proste. Ostatnio w moim projekcie nettemp pojawiły się czujniki bezprzewodowe na ESP8266 i potrzebowałem swojej płytki do szybkiego testowania i wgrywania programów. Oczywiście złożyłem jednego pająka na płytce uniwersalnej co można zobaczyć w ostatnich wpisach ale potrzebuje takich klika. A, że wolę zastosować pętle niż powtarzać parę razy to samo,  musiałem w końcu zaprojektować swoją płytkę do testowania ESP8266. I tak trafiłem na EasyEDA.

Czytaj

Dodane przez:

nettemp nowe funkcje

Hej, dziś parę słów na temat projektu nettemp. Oczywiście nie rozwija się on tak szybko jak bym chciał ale zawszę trochę do przodu. Obecnie nettemp dzieli się na dwie wersje master i beta. Master jest w miarę stabilną wersją jeszcze ze starymi wykresami na RRD. Natomiast nowa wersja bety zawiera parę nowych funkcji o których werto wspomnieć.

Czytaj

Dodane przez:

Raspberry Pi RTC DS1307 + nettemp

Podobno tej jednej funkcji brakuje w Raspberry Pi najbardziej, podtrzymania czasu rzeczywistego za pomocą bateryjki. Razpberry Pi nie zostało wyposażone w RTC pewnie z tego powodu że istnieje alternatywa w postacji NTP. Jednak czasem z różnych powodów RTC jest potrzebne i poniżej pokażę jak podłączyć i zainstalować taki moduł w Raspberry Pi.

Czytaj

Dodane przez:

Bezprzewodowe czujniki temperatury DS18b20 na ESP8266

Długo czekałem na takie proste i ciekawe rozwiązanie bezprzewodowego pomiaru temperatury. Nie tak dawno ukazał się tani układ Wifi ESP8266. Generalnie znany jako serial wifi ponieważ komunikacja odbywa się po TX,RX co jest i tak dużym ułatwieniem w stosunku np. do nRF2401. Okazuje się że sam moduł posiada 32 bitowy mikroprocesor który pozwala na załadowanie całkiem ciekawych programów. Dzięki takiemu rozwiązaniu można zbudować mini projekt bez użycia dodatkowego sprzętu takiego jak np. arduino. Super!
Czytaj

Dodane przez:

Jak odczytywać temperaturę z nettemp po SNMP?

Tym razem trochę o odczytywaniu temperatury po SNMP z nettempa. Po ogłoszeniu nowej wersji Raspberry Pi A+ przyszło mi do głowy że jeśli nettemp może czytać temperatury po SNMP z serwerów czy innych urządzeń które udostępniają taką informację. To dlaczego nie może z samego siebie. Dokładnie chodzi mi taki scenariusz, że jedna instalacja nettemp’a zbiera wszystkie dane po SNMP z paru klientów zdalnych które maja zainstalowanego nettempa na Raspberry Pi A+. Sprawa w sumie prosta do zrealizowania bo trzeba tylko postawić serwer SNMP. I właśnie pokaże Ci poniżej jak to zrobić na nettemp.
EDIT: Opcja została dodana do nettemp, w sekcji settings.

Czytaj

Dodane przez:

Moduł nettemp do Raspberry Pi

Hej, czas na przedstawienie kolejnego etapu projektu nettemp. Nie są to nowe funkcje samego programu, chociaż ostatnio przybyło dużo nowych czujników, poprawek i opcji w a w szczególności system Nettemp USB. Tym razem jest to nakładka/shield na Raspberry Pi którą stworzyłem wraz z modulowo.com. Cel był prosty stworzyć prostą płytkę ułatwiającą użytkowanie systemu nettemp. Koniec z lutowaniem przekaźników na płytkach prototypowych i szukania GPIO ;).

Czytaj

Dodane przez:

Nettemp – funkcja UPS status

Jak wiesz co jakiś czas rozwijam nettempa o jakieś nowe funkcje. Lista funkcji które są do zrobienia jest naprawdę długa. Nad niektórymi cały czas pracuje a niektóre wprowadzam wcześniej. I dziś chciał bym zaprezentować funkcje UPS status która prezentuje status podłączonego UPS poprzez port USB.

Czytaj

Dodane przez:

Inteligetny dom czyli nowa wersja nettempa

Cieszę się że tylu użytkowników zaczyna używać nettempa. Nettemp to już nie tylko pomiar temperatury ale pomiar wilgotności i sterowanie przekaźnikami na podstawie zmierzonych wartości. Wiem że jest to alternatywa dla wielu droższych urządzeń i cieszę się ze wam to działa. Forum też się rozrasta i powstają nowe dyskusje. Wszystkie tematy dotyczące nettemp’a zawsze można znaleźć pod tym linkiem http://techfreak.pl/tag/nettemp/

nettemp_748

Aktualna wersja to 7.4.8 a poniżej lista zmian.

Zmiany:

  • Dodana strefa do sterowania czasem. Można ustalić że pomiędzy 06:00 a 08:00 ma być 23 stopnie.
  • Dodany skrypt ustawiający hasło. Zalecane przy używaniu nettemp’a na zewnętrznym IP.
  • Zmiany w statusie zmiany położenia ikonek. Teraz to wygląda lepiej.
  • Poprawa odczytu temperatur z DHT11, DHT22.
  • Poprawiony błąd związany z ustawianiem opcji czujników DHT11, DHT22
  • Dodane statusy gpio.
  • Dodana zakładka settings. Gdzie można zdecydować jakich wykresów się używa.
  • Jakieś poprawki o których znowu nie pamiętam.
  • Wyłączony użytkownik temp.
  • Dodanie znaku specjalnego stopnia °C. Nie wiem czemu wcześniej tego nie zrobiłem ;)
  • Dodanie obsługi czujników DS18B20 prosto z portu RS232, ttyS0.

Plany:

  • Bezprzewodowy czujnik na 433Mhz z użyciem arduino pro mini i DS18b20.
  • Monitorowanie stanu GPIO, włączony/wyłączony i powiadomienia.
  • Dodanie obsługi inputów czyli np. fotorezystora.
Dodane przez: